Linux作为一个广泛使用的开源操作系统,其灵活性和强大功能吸引了众多用户。对于Linux用户来说,软件包管理是日常操作中不可或缺的一部分。通过软件包管理工具,用户能够高效地安装、升级和卸载软件包,使得软件维护变得简单而直观。无论是开发者还是普通用户,掌握软件包管理的基本技巧都能显著提高工作效率。本文将详细介绍如何在Linux环境中利用软件包管理工具,确保您能够快速、有效地获取所需软件,同时维持系统的稳定性和安全性。

理解软件包管理的基本概念是第一步。软件包管理工具的核心职责是处理软件包的安装、配置、更新和卸载,确保系统中应用程序的依赖关系得以正确处理。不同的Linux发行版使用不同的包管理工具,如Debian系的apt、Red Hat系的yum或dnf以及Arch Linux的pacman等。掌握您所使用发行版对应的包管理工具,能帮助您高效、便捷地管理系统软件。
接下来的步骤是安装软件。以Ubuntu为例,您可以使用终端命令`sudo apt update`更新软件包列表,确保获取到最新的软件版本。随后,使用`sudo apt install 软件包名称`命令即可下载安装所需软件。为了更快速地找到所需软件,可以使用`apt search 搜索关键词`来进行搜索,节省大量时间。
在日常使用过程中,确保软件及时更新至关重要。通过定期运行`sudo apt upgrade`命令,您可以升级系统中所有已安装的软件包,保持系统的安全性和性能够用性。使用`apt autoremove`命令可以清除不再使用的依赖项,释放存储空间,有助于维护系统的整洁。
如果您发现有些软件包无法正常使用,及时卸载也十分必要。通过`sudo apt remove 软件包名称`可以彻底移除不必要的软件,有效防止系统出现潜在问题。为了确保您的系统干净整洁,尽量在卸载后执行`sudo apt autoremove`,这样可以自动清理掉因卸载软件包而残留的无用文件。
掌握包管理的常用命令并加以实践,是您高效管理Linux软件的重要手段。随时查阅官方文档以了解更多命令和功能,适应不同场景需求。通过不断学习和实践,您将能轻松地在Linux环境中管理软件,让您的系统运行更加流畅高效。
